Get instance of WMI class using GetObject, DefaultFlowWeight property of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Data

Short VBS code - get a single specified instance of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Data class or get a default unnamed instance (singleton) of the class, using one single command GetObject with exact path of the wmi object.

'https://wutils.com/wmi/
Dim wmiObject
Set wmiObject = GetObject( _
 "WINMGMTS:\\.\ROOT\virtualization\v2:" + _
 "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Data.InstanceID=""Microsoft:Definition\\3EB2B8E8-4ABF-4DBF-9071-16DD47481FBE\\Default""")
Wscript.Echo wmiObject.DefaultFlowWeight 'or other property name, see properties

WMI query - sample windows WQL with C#, DefaultFlowWeight property of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Data

Get a specified instance of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Data by a key, get a default unnamed instance (singleton) of the class or list instances of the class by wmi query using this c# sample code.

//Project -> Add reference -> System.Management
//using System.Management;

//create a management scope object
ManagementScope scope = new ManagementScope("\\\\.\\ROOT\\virtualization\\v2");

//create object query
ObjectQuery query = new ObjectQuery("SELECT * FROM Msvm_VirtualEthernetSwitchBandwidthSettingData Where InstanceID=\"Microsoft:Definition\\\\3EB2B8E8-4ABF-4DBF-9071-16DD47481FBE\\\\Default\"");

//create object searcher
ManagementObjectSearcher searcher =
                        new ManagementObjectSearcher(scope, query);

//get a collection of WMI objects
ManagementObjectCollection queryCollection = searcher.Get();

//enumerate the collection.
foreach (ManagementObject m in queryCollection) 
{
  // access properties of the WMI object
  Console.WriteLine("DefaultFlowWeight : {0}", m["DefaultFlowWeight"]);
  
}
